Additionally, when mapping features that supposed to have straight corners, such as buildings or parking lots, after you draw that feature you can right click on it and select "Make Square" (shortcut key Q) to adjust that feature's shape, making your mapping look neater and that feature more accurately represent its real world shape. Additionally, you mapped Abram Demaree Homestead as both a node and a building. Doing that goes against osm.wiki/One_feature,_one_OSM_element guideline. It should be mapped either as a building or a node.
Also, I noticed you deleted some buildings and drew new ones in their place. Generally, in OSM it's better to modify existing features to their current state rather than delete+make new. Updating existing features preserves that object's history which can be useful to refer to in the future. Finally, when mapping streets, their names should always be fully spelled out. "Jones Court", not "Jones Ct". Please update your edit to correct these issues. If you have any questions, feel free to ask.๐ |
